Animated glitch art by the artist AKA Katie. A second look at Hermit Housing Crisis- Human Debris. Our oceans are in crisis, hermit crabs using trash in lieu of shells coral reef dying, whales filled with trash and turtles stuffed with straws. This is just the tip of the iceberg of problems we have created in our environment. But do not beat yourself up, there are solutions! If we can, as a species, set aside our differences. Lay down our arms, and redirect our attention to stewardship of our habitat we can save ourselves from the extinction we have unwittingly designed for ourselves and look forward to a long future on a flourishing planet earth.
